Description
Location: New York, NY or San Diego, CASchedule: Hybrid (Monday-Thursday in office, Friday remote)
Job Summary
A leading life sciences real estate investment and development platform is seeking a Senior Analyst to join its Acquisitions team. This highly technical role will support the underwriting, evaluation, diligence, and execution of investment opportunities across a growing portfolio of life sciences assets. The position offers significant exposure to acquisitions, development projects, portfolio strategy, and senior investment professionals.
Responsibilities
- Build and maintain detailed financial models in Excel and ARGUS to evaluate acquisition and development opportunities
- Analyze prospective investments through cash flow modeling, valuation, market research, and sensitivity analysis
- Track market trends, supply-demand dynamics, and transaction activity across key life sciences real estate markets
- Assist in preparing investment committee presentations and supporting materials for senior leadership
- Coordinate due diligence efforts with brokers, consultants, legal advisors, lenders, and internal stakeholders.
- Review transaction-related documentation, including leases, purchase agreements, and financing documents.
- Support acquisitions from initial screening through closing and asset transition
- Contribute to portfolio-level reporting, asset analysis, and strategic investment initiatives
Qualifications
- 2-4 years of experience in real estate private equity, acquisitions, investment banking, investment sales, capital markets, or a related investment-oriented real estate role
- Strong academic track record from a highly regarded university
- Advanced financial modeling, underwriting, and valuation experience
- Proficiency in Excel required; ARGUS experience strongly preferred
- Exceptional analytical, quantitative, and problem-solving abilities
- Experience at a leading real estate investment manager, developer, owner/operator, investment bank, or advisory platform is highly preferred
- Exposure to institutional-quality commercial real estate, including office, industrial, life sciences, or related asset classes, is preferred
